FamilyCRASSULACEAE
Genus speciesSedum nothodugueyi K.T.Fu 
Habitatrocks
Altitude2200-2400m
Descriptionleaves dense, narrowly triangular-lanceolate to linear, 2-6mm, calcarate, acuminate, inflorescence corymbose, 2-5-flowered, petals lanceolate to ovate, 6-7mm, long mucronate
Size5-10cm
Coloryellow
Bloomautumn
Ca
Typecarpet
Cultivationsunny, dry, rock crevices, protection against winter wet
alpine house, poor, drained soil, sun
Propagationseed in winter, uncovered, germ. 1-3 months, 13-18°C
division in spring and late summer; cuttings in summer
Territory Asia-Temperate
     China (China South-Central)
